Fred Vant Hull appeared Aki.th regard to acceptance of road into his place. Moved
by Harold Winterhalter that we accept the deed from Fred Vant Hull, Muriel Vant
Hull, Charles Brantinghim and Marjorie C. Brantingham for the road known as
the Vant Hull road and Mt the Village take over the care and maintenance
of this road subject to the approval of the legal description by the Village
Attorney.
Seconded by Rayburn Anderson
Motion carried.
Duane Smith appeared with regard to building a house on two acres of a twenty
acre plot of which 18 acres will be on contract for deed. He is to see his
Attorney who will consult with Mr. Gubbins.
Henry Ruter appeared with regard to building a boat house and was referred
to the building inspector.

Letter from the State Highway Department with regard to ice and snow removal
was read.
Letter from Hennepin County with regard to procedure when new plats are on
a county or state highway.
Moved by Arthur The that we renew the contract with the Suburban Hennepin
County Nursing seriice.
Seconded by Harold Winterhalter
Motion carried. (A11 five members voted "yes")
Moved by Raymond Bosch that we pay the Suburban Hennepin County Nursing Service
$607.11.
Seconded by Arthur Theis
Motion carried.
Announcement of Hennepin County League of Municipalities meeting to be held
October 3, 1968 at the Golden Valley Village Hall.
A letter from the Northwest Chamber of Commerce asking for a monthly report
on the sewer and water project. Harold Winterhalter will furnish same.
Don Des Lauriers appeared with regard to multiple dwelling. Moved by Rayburn •
Anderson that we classifythe Des Lauriers property that is North of #9 and
South of the Soo Line tracks, hordered on the east by Church property and
west to the Faue road extended as having a RC zoning, pending a letal verification`
of the Village Attorney.
Seconded by Harold Winterhalter
Motion carried.
Moved by Harold Winterhalter that ra authorize the building inspector to bring
in professional help as he needs and agree to pay $10.00 per inspection for
help.
Seconded by Arthur Theis.
Motion carried.
Moved by Harold Winterhalter that if the cost of a building permit is in excess
of $100.00 that the building inspector fee be 10 of the permit fee.
Seconded by Rayburn Anderson
Motion carried.
